Local tobacco control profiles for England: August 2016 data update

The Local Tobacco Control Profiles for England provides a snapshot of the extent of tobacco use, tobacco related harm, and measures being taken to reduce this harm at local level. The profiles have been designed to help local government and health services assess the effect of tobacco on their local populations. The tool allows you to compare your local authority with others in the region and benchmark against the England average. This release will include 3 new indicators: smoking prevalence in adults (from the Annual Population Survey), smoking prevalence in routine and manual workers (also from the APS), years of life lost before age 75 for smoking related deaths; 2 updated indicators: lung cancer registrations, oral cancer registrations; 2 indicators with revised definitions: accidental fires ignited by smoking related materials, fatalities from fires ignited by smoking materials.
